Odpalenie strony internetowej

AntoniSeba | 2021-12-04 07:23:36 UTC | #1

Hej, mam problem, a mianowicie chciałbym postawić stronę internetową na serwerze dedykowanym. Jednak po zainstalowaniu wszystkich programów (lamp) i umieszczenu plików strony w folderze var/www
odpala się taka strona
image|690x411
Pomyślałem wtedy że coś zepsułem i zainstalowałem te same pliki na gotowym hostingu ale ciągle to samo. Co mogę robić źle?


PatryQHyper | 2021-12-03 13:18:12 UTC | #2

Nie przekierowales domeny do katalogu public


Axerr | 2021-12-03 13:18:55 UTC | #3

Brakuje Ci pliku index.php lub index.html lub index.htm.
Dlatego otrzymałeś listę plików.


AntoniSeba | 2021-12-03 13:43:50 UTC | #4

A jak miałbym to zrobić pomożesz ?


Axerr | 2021-12-03 13:58:50 UTC | #5

Zacznijmy od pytania, co masz zamiar postawić?


Kamil02167 | 2021-12-03 17:06:11 UTC | #6

Zamiast /jakas/sciezka/do/strony musi byc /jakas/sciezka/do/strony/public w virtualhost (Apache2).


AntoniSeba | 2021-12-03 17:12:52 UTC | #7

image|559x266
Kurczę nie wiem konkretnie gdzie muszę to zmienić, apache2 ma wiele plików a ja niestety jestem za głupi. W którym pliku mam to konkretnie zmienić. Bo zmieniłem tak jak myślałem i nadal to samo.


AntoniSeba | 2021-12-03 17:19:43 UTC | #8

Itemshop do serwera minecraft.


PatryQHyper | 2021-12-03 17:32:31 UTC | #9

Niestety do apache Ci nie pomoge. Z nginxem nie ma zbytniego problemu, ale w apache chyab trzeba stworzyć mod_rewrite.


AntoniSeba | 2021-12-03 17:42:18 UTC | #10

w takim razie spróbuję tego


AntoniSeba | 2021-12-03 18:02:16 UTC | #11

pobrałem ngix teraz mam coś takiego i nadal nie wiem co dalej
image|627x380


PatryQHyper | 2021-12-03 18:40:32 UTC | #12

https://laravel.com/docs/8.x/deployment#nginx (powinno działać chociaz z głowy pisałem)


AntoniSeba | 2021-12-04 11:38:42 UTC | #13

image|690x100
Zrobiłem to chyba dobrze i nic.


AntoniSeba | 2021-12-04 11:39:16 UTC | #14

image|374x500


Kamil02167 | 2021-12-04 13:16:47 UTC | #15

A jaką masz wersję PHP zainstalowaną?


PatryQHyper | 2021-12-04 15:34:07 UTC | #16

To akurat nie wina php, bo by było 502


PatryQHyper | 2021-12-04 15:37:58 UTC | #17

Location / nie zgadza się z tym co podlinkowałem. Wklej jeszcze raz i zmien tylko wersję php, ścieżkę i domene. Nic wiecej

Edit:
Swoją drogą nie widzę na pierwszym screenie tego wpisu plików typu .env etc. Także strona jak nginxa skonfigurujesz tez się nie odpali. Być może nie wgrałeś kilku plików


AntoniSeba | 2021-12-04 17:11:03 UTC | #18

Ok, spróbuję wgrać całą stronę od nowa i zrobie to no napisałeś.


Keksoniusz | 2021-12-04 17:39:52 UTC | #19

Proszę zapoznaj się z tym materiałem. Przyda Ci się na przyszłość :slight_smile:
https://youtu.be/SKpXWXhWYgc


AntoniSeba | 2021-12-04 19:01:29 UTC | #20

oo dzięki, na pewno się przyda


AntoniSeba | 2021-12-04 22:20:51 UTC | #21

7.2


AntoniSeba | 2021-12-04 22:58:34 UTC | #22

image|324x500
hmm połączyłem się z stroną odnoszącą do folderu public i mam coś takiego jakby nie wgrywa strony tylko textową zawartość pliku index.php. Może to coś z php.


Kamil02167 | 2021-12-05 09:37:06 UTC | #23

To dlaczego podajesz w configu virtualhost 7.4?


AntoniSeba | 2021-12-06 16:43:10 UTC | #24

Trochę nie rozumiem


PatryQHyper | 2021-12-07 07:48:41 UTC | #25

Masz za starą wersję php. Dodatkowo w configu podałeś 7.4. Laravel wymaga 7.3 minimum


system | 2022-01-08 07:49:16 UTC | #26

Ten temat został automatycznie zamknięty 32 dni po ostatnim wpisie. Tworzenie nowych odpowiedzi nie jest już możliwe.